There is a newer version of the record available.

Published August 29, 2022 | Version v3
Dataset Open

UI design dataset

Creators

  • 1. Anonymous

Description

The EGFE dataset is a collection of high-quality UI design prototypes with fragmented layered data. It includes high-fidelity UI screenshots and JSON files containing metadata of the design prototypes. This dataset aims to assist in merging fragmented elemetns within design prototypes, thereby alleviating the burden on developers to understand the designer's intent and aiding automated code generation tools in producing high-quality frontend code. What sets this dataset apart from others is the methodology employed to obtain UI screenshots and the hierarchical structure of views, which involves parsing UI design prototypes created using design tools like Sketch and Figma. It's important to note that a significant portion of the UI design drafts used in this dataset was generously provided by Alibaba Group, and their usage requires consent from Alibaba Group. To facilitate model testing, we have released a partial dataset here, adhering to the terms of the MIT license. If you require access to the complete dataset, please contact the authors of the paper.

In this repo, we release a total of 300 samples and pre-trained model checkpoints. It includes the following:

  • EGFE-dataset.zip
    • xxx-assets.png: image of stacked elements
    • xxx.json: properties of UI elements
    • xxx.png: screenshot of high-fidelity UI design prototypes
  • pre-trained model.7z
    • model checkpoints
    • tensorboard logs for visualization
    • a log.txt file
  • design-prototype.7z
    • two design prototypes for testing data processing

Files

EGFE-dataset.zip

Files (1.5 GB)

Name Size Download all
md5:e69e7df3c2515937ca4f7721abe6eada
12.7 MB Download
md5:5c53fffd6d97af291d6c2fe69a0f09b1
30.8 MB Preview Download
md5:0ac9ad2432de8e1853d42fc72b3ac0d2
1.5 GB Download